EAB is a Washington DC-based education advisory firm supporting schools, colleges, and career institutions with research, consulting, and technology solutions. The organization serves 2,800+ institutions and reaches millions of students through programs focused on enrollment management, student success, advancement, and strategic operations. Core offerings include syndicated research, diagnostic assessment tools, advisory board memberships, and consulting services. The company maintains ISO/IEC 27001 and FedRAMP compliance and uses Salesforce as its primary operating platform.
EAB primarily uses Microsoft Office su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Access), SQL Server, Salesforce, Canva, and maintains compliance with ISO/IEC 27001, CMMC, and FedRAMP standards.
EAB is headquartered in Washington, DC, and currently hires exclusively in the United States.
